Abstract

988,639. Expansion joints. AVICA EQUIPMENT Ltd. Jan. 21, 1964 [Jan. 30, 1963], No. 3843/63. Heading F2G. A joint device comprises two telescopically engaging tubes 2, 4 connected by a primary flexible bellows tube 10 surrounding at least one of the tube sections to allow the tube sections to move relatively to each other while maintaining a fluid-tight joint, one of the tube sections having ports 18 leading to a compensating pressure chamber 24 defined by inner and outer flexible bellows 26, 28 surrounding at least one of the tube sections. The two end walls 30, 32 of the chamber, which in use are subjected to the pressure of the fluid flowing through the joint, are connected respectively to the ends of the bellows 10, the connection being such that the forces transmitted to each end of the bellows 10 from the respective end wall of the chamber 24 is opposed to that transmitted directly to that end of the bellows 10 by the fluid flowing through the joint. As shown, the tube 4 has a spherical surface 6 which enables the tubes to move over a restricted relative angular path as well as axially relatively to each other. The wall 32 is connected to the bellows 10 by a restraining and protective tube member 34.
